Ryanair is one of Europe’s largest and most popular low-cost airlines, headquartered in Ireland. It offers affordable flights to destinations across the continent, often operating to smaller or secondary airports outside major cities to keep fares low. All Ryanair tickets include an allowance for one small personal bag, with additional fees for cabin baggage and checked luggage. Known for its extensive network and budget-friendly fares, Ryanair makes it easy to travel quickly and affordably to popular European destinations.

  • Must visit

Museo Archeologico Nazionale di Cagliari

Leading archaeological museum for Sardinia, with Nuragic bronzes, Punic finds, and the Giants of Mont'e Prama.

  • Recommended

Pinacoteca Nazionale di Cagliari

Pinacoteca inside the museum citadel, displaying Sardinian altarpieces, paintings, and decorative arts from medieval to modern periods.

  • Recommended

Galleria Comunale d'Arte

Municipal art museum in Villa Ciani, noted for modern and contemporary Sardinian art and the Ingrao collection.

Euro (€)

Moderate for Italy: stays rise in summer, dining is fair, and local buses are low cost.

Average meal costs

Budget
€8-15 for pizza slices, panini, or casual meals.
Mid-range
€20-35 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
€60+ per person for upscale tasting or seafood meals.
Coffee
€1.20-2.50 for espresso or c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is often included or covered by coperto. Round up or leave 5-10% for great service; taxis can be rounded up, and small cafe tips are optional.

For international flights we recommend to arrive 2.5 to 3 hours before departure. Please check the website of your departure airport if in doubt. Some airports may offer booking time slots for security checks or offer additional information on when to get there based on time of day.
Most airlines permit carry-on bags that fit within specific dimensions (e.g., 22 x 14 x 9 inches or 56 x 36 x 23 cm), including handles and wheels. Bags must fit in the overhead bin or under the seat in front of you.
Many airlines impose weight limits, commonly ranging between 7 kg (15 lbs) and 12 kg (26 lbs). Typically, passengers are allowed one carry-on bag and one personal item (for example a purse, laptop bag, or backpack). Personal items must fit under the seat in front of you. Budget Airlines (like Ryanair or Wizz Air) have stricter size and weight limits, often requiring fees for larger carry-ons. Full-Service Airlines have more lenient policies, sometimes including more spacious dimensions or higher weight limits depending on your ticket class.
The list of items prohibited on an airplane varies by country and airline, but in general, the following items are not allowed in carry-on or checked baggage: Weapons and self-defence items, sharp objects, flammable materials, explosives, toxic substances, or liquids over 100ml (except for medications and baby essentials). In checked baggage, firearms (without authorization), explosives, large lithium batteries, and hazardous chemicals are prohibited. Electronic cigarettes must be in carry-on bags, while alcohol and dry ice have restrictions. Always check with your airline for specific regulations.
Italy uses the euro (EUR) as its currency. Travelers generally find it convenient to use cards for most payments, especially in cities and larger establishments, but carrying some cash is advisable for small shops, markets, and rural areas where card acceptance may be limited.
In Cagliari, travelers should be cautious of p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as like markets and public transport. Avoid unlicensed taxi services and be wary of street vendors offering deals that seem too good to be true. It's advisable to keep an eye on personal belongings and use official transportation options to ensure safety.
